      @kenmoats3654 25 днів тому +1

      Mine did that and the valve that came from the carbon canister to the engine was stuck open. Everytime I filled it ( to the top of the tank...trying to get that last dollar in ) raw gas was being pumped through instead of the fumes. The car would want to stall out after filling to the top a few times and then it would clear up and run great after. The dealer told me to stop filling the tank after the pump shuts off. Over filling a tank can damage the valve and or the carbon canister. They replaced the valve and the problem went away.
